About the Item
Rare armchair designed by Guglielmo Veronesi for Lenzi in 1954.
Molded poplar wood frame, Skai upholstery, Pirelli foam rubber, straps,
metal springs, die-cast brass feet.
Good condition, original coating, signs of time.
After graduating in architecture from the Milan Polytechnic, Veronesi began his career working in several design studios in Milan. His artistic talent and innovative approach soon attracted the attention of the design industry.
Over the years, Veronesi has created a wide range of products, from furniture to lighting, from decorative objects to fashion accessories. His style was characterized by clean lines, geometric shapes, and the skillful use of modern materials such as metal, plastic, and glass. The influence of
Veronesi has expanded beyond Italy, and his projects have been widely recognized internationally. He collaborated with major brands and manufacturers, helping to shape the aesthetics of Italian design in the 1950s and 1960s, a period often referred to as "the golden age of Italian design."
